About The Artwork

I am pleased to present my new series of paintings: DUSK. This collection explores the deep theme of transition, delving into those ephemeral moments that linger at the edge of consciousness - an often elusive state. At times, however, this state seems to last indefinitely, blurring the lines between reality and illusion. These enigmatic works of art convey both the transience and viscosity of time, establishing links-patterns-fantasies between different states. Intriguingly, research into this fascinating subject has only just begun, hinting at a deep and evolving study of the human psyche, the experience of transitioning between different states and the complex influences of modernity through the unique optics of the artist.

Julia Shanaytsa art practice is diverse, encompassing both illustration and painting. Julia enjoys experimenting with color, shape, geometry, and genre, often blending painterly and illustrative techniques in her work. As she puts it, "nine different artists live" within her. Julia Shanaytsa approaches her paintings with intuition and emotion at the forefront. She believes that women often rely on their gut feelings rather than logic, and this is reflected in the choices she makes in terms of color and brushstrokes in her work. Intuition is closely tied to sensory memory and helps us draw on relevant experiences from the past in the present moment. In her series "Yellow Mood," Julia depicts women in their environments while also introducing elements of fantasy and playfulness through her use of form and color. This series is inspired by classical works such as Rembrandt's "The Anatomy Lesson of Dr. Nicolaes Tulp," reimagining these scenes in a modern context. The paintings in this series are characterized by their theatricality, sense of play, and the way they capture the spirit of the times.
